For generations of fans, Willie Nelson has never been just another performer. He became the voice of a musical movement that valued honesty over polish and storytelling over perfection. His songs carry the spirit of the American road—long highways, late-night reflections, and the freedom to live life on your own terms.

That spirit helped define the Outlaw Country era, when Willie and fellow artists challenged the traditional Nashville system. Alongside musicians like Waylon Jennings, he helped create a sound that felt raw, personal, and independent.

Songs such as On the Road Again and Blue Eyes Crying in the Rain became more than hits. They became part of people’s lives—played on road trips, family gatherings, and quiet evenings when music felt like a companion.
